Mahendra Hardia
Mahendra Hardia is the current Member of Legislative Assembly from Indore Constituency 5 of Madhya Pradesh. He is elected from No. 5 constituency of Indore for the record fifth time. His notable works as an ex health minister include the implementation of Janani Suraksha Yojna, a program of Madhya Pradesh government to provide healthcare facilities to pregnant women.
Early life and education
Hardia was born to Keval Chand Hardia, a businessman in Indore. He received his education in Indore at Holkar college and completed his B.Sc. Later he completed his M.A. from Indore University.Political career
Hardia started his career as a youth leader in Indore University. He later joined BJP and was promoted to the post of Health minister in Shivraj Government.Electoral Performance
Hardia has consistently secured victories in the Indore-5 constituency:
• 2003: Elected as MLA, defeating Satyanarayan Patel.
• 2008: Re-elected, defeating Shobha Oza.
• 2013: Won against Pankaj Sanghvi.
• 2018: Narrowly defeated Satyanarayan Patel by 1,132 votes.
• 2023: Secured victory with 144,733 votes, defeating Satyanarayan Patel by a margin of 15,671 votes.
